Five Guys, a popular hamburger joint known for its nostalgic appeal, began its journey to become a widely recognized franchise in the early 2000s. The company started offering franchise opportunities in Virginia and Maryland in 2003. This expansion move highlighted the brand's growth from a family-owned business into a significant player in the fast-casual dining industry, with multiple locations serving fresh burgers and fries to enthusiastic customers.
